Output 1391b0b7338ba081282ba7accdc0b8d21c6fc16058ceb968db9f7ca043e97cd7:2

value
40628663
script pubkey
OP_0 OP_PUSHBYTES_20 b3e5a64667825050aa4aa4cadd0ec31aa279360a
address
bc1qk0j6v3n8sfg9p2j25n9d6rkrr238jds2gmdhuy
transaction
1391b0b7338ba081282ba7accdc0b8d21c6fc16058ceb968db9f7ca043e97cd7
confirmations
76138
spent
true